CATEGORIES AND ROUTE:

The categories you can register for are the following:

– Elite Open (18+)
– 14-17 years Open
– 18-29 years (Male / Female)
– 30-39 years (Male / Female)
– 40 + years (Male / Female)
* the category is formed when a minimum of 6 competitors are registered

The route is a short and technical one specific to XCO (Olympic XC) and will be done in the form of laps.

The distance of one lap is 5.5 km, and the difference in level per lap is 250m.

Each category will do a different number of laps and also a different distance as follows:

Elite Open – 4 laps = 22 km
14-17 Open – 2 laps = 11km
18-29, 30-39, 40+ (male and female) 3 laps =16.5 km

Participation is possible at your own risk.

Participants under the age of 18 will be able to participate only with the signature of a guardian present at registration / validation or based on a written agreement signed by the parents and authenticated by a notary public.

Age for determining the category is considered by calculating the difference between the current year and the year of birth of the competitor, regardless of the month or date of birth, according to the general regulations for organizing cycling as a sport. Example: 2016-1986=30 years

TERMS OF PARTICIPATION:

The competition is open to any lover of sports and outdoor activities.

The following are required: a good state of health, an appropriate level of training and a certain amount of specific technical knowledge. Participants assume full responsibility for their state of health. Any registered participant will have a competition number provided by the organizers. Any participant must respect the competition rules and must follow the instructions given by the organizers.
